Compare all specifications:
1992 Chevrolet Beretta | 1983 Fiat Argenta | |
Make | Chevrolet | Fiat |
Model | Beretta | Argenta |
Year Released | 1992 | 1983 |
Body Type | Coupe | Sedan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2259 cc | 1585 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 180 HP | 98 HP |
Engine RPM | 6200 RPM | 5750 RPM |
Torque | 217 Nm | 135 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5200 RPM | 3800 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 92 mm | 84 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 85 mm | 71.5 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.0:1 | 9.0:1 |
Number of Seats | 4 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4660 mm | 4460 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1740 mm | 1660 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2630 mm | 2570 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 59 L | 35 L |
